I chose my personal favorite Joan Jett song... "Bad Repuation" which was released on her debut album with the same title in 1980. In 2009 it was named the 29th best hard rock song of all time by VH1. It is the highest song by a woman on the list.

Utilizing a Ramones-inspired template, Jett proves a force to be reckoned with. As much attitude as her male counterparts, Joan is at the top of her game here. The song itself rings out like a genuine anthem for disaffected youth. Later used as the theme song for the classic television show, 'Freaks And Geeks,' the song has had staying power through the years and still shines as a staple of her live shows.
